Most of the parents are confused when they are asked if their child requires tuition. Several factors indicate the answer to this burning question. Children show unique signs when they want extra help beyond a regular school system.

So, to determine if your child needs extra help, discover the following clues:

  • Slipping school grades – If you understand that your child can do better than what they have scored in the class, or if you notice a sudden decline in their test scores then probably this is the time when a child requires individual assistance. 

There are times when a child is unable to keep up with the pace of the class, which results in slipping grades. At this time, a child needs a personal tutor.

  • Trouble completing homework – Sometimes you may notice that your child is making excuses for doing homework, or is taking more time to complete the class assignments. A child may lack the interest to do their home works as they may not able to understand the assigned work. So, one session with the help of a private home tutor may solve the issue.

  • Asking a child to explain the concept – A child may not be able to understand the concepts taught in the school. They may have developed a habit of memorizing the answers. You can check this by asking them to explain how they derived a particular answer. If a child struggles to explain the concepts, then this is the indication that they require a private tutor.

  • Lacking confidence – Sometimes, a child may show clear signs that they are not able to do well in the class. They may get stuck on specific subjects over time and may develop a habit of repeated mistakes. A child may say that they are not smart enough to be in a particular class. It indicates the requirement for outside help.

Visual Signs: 

Researches from an Indian school in Dubai depicts that children need extra help when they show signs of:

  • Anxiety before test

  • Frequently incomplete homework

  • Falling grades even after working hard

  • Reluctant behavior to go to school.

  • Lack of confidence and motivation

  • Losing interests in all of the daily chores

  • Behavioral change in class and at home

  • Saying – ‘I will never understand this.’
